Overview Subm is a modern subscription manager designed to help people and teams handle the costs and renewal dates of multiple services in one place. It offers a clean interface, quick setup, and precise tracking. The goal is to give you a clear view of every active subscription, its next renewal date, current price, billing cadence, payment status, and whether you are getting value from the service. Subm focuses on clarity, reliability, and privacy. It avoids clutter and focuses on the core tasks: track, alert, and optimize.
Subm helps you answer the core questions:
- What subscriptions do I have?
- When is the next renewal and what will the price be?
- How much am I spending each month and per year?
- Which subscriptions are auto-renewing, and which require action?
- Are there opportunities to save by switching plans, downgrading, or canceling?
The project aims to be accessible to individuals and teams. It supports personal use out of the box and scales to small businesses that need shared visibility across departments. Subm is designed to integrate with existing tools. It uses a modular approach so you can implement only what you need, then add more modules as your needs grow.

Data model
- User: Represents a person who has access to Subm. Attributes include user ID, name, email, roles, and preferences.
- Organization/Team: For collaborative usage, an organization or team model allows multiple users to share visibility.
- Service: The vendor or product category. Attributes include name, vendor, category, color tag, and default currency.
- Subscription: The central entity. Attributes include id, user reference, service reference, plan, price, currency, cadence (monthly, yearly), start date, renewal date, status, and notes.
- Plan: Specific tier of a service with price, trial period, features, and renewal terms.
- RenewalEvent: A record of a renewal or price change; stores date, expected amount, and status.
- Invoice/Receipt: Attachments or references to external invoices; store file metadata and storage location.
- PaymentMethod: Payment details for reference (tokenized or last four digits only, as applicable).
- Tag: Flexible labels for organization and filtering.
- AuditLog: Tracks changes for compliance and auditing.
Tech stack
- Frontend: TypeScript, React, Redux or Context API, and a strong focus on accessibility.
- Backend: Node.js or NestJS, with clean architecture and modular services. Optional GraphQL layer.
- Database: PostgreSQL with well-defined schemas and migrations.
- Cache: Redis for caching frequently used queries and session data.
- Search: Lightweight search or full-text search for quick lookup, if needed.
- Authentication: OAuth2 or JWT-based authentication, with refresh tokens and short-lived access tokens.
- Payments: Optional Stripe integration for billing and receipts.
- Hosting: Containerized deployment with Docker; scalable via Kubernetes or a simpler orchestrator.
- CI/CD: Automated pipelines for build, test, and deployment.
